Nurses are the last defense to ensuring medication safety, we are held accountable and responsible for their actions. Taking a few extra minutes to ensure accuracy is a preventative measure. For example, review of the 5 rights, nurses must be knowledgeable of the med being administered, we must enpower/educate our patients on their scheduled meds and then latter assess their recall of previous med teaching to make sure that the patient has full understanding of medications. Also avoid trying to interpret illegible writing, simply just call the prescriber for clarification, and always repeat telephone orders. Studies have shown that med errors are preventable and taking shortcuts when administering meds have proven to be costly and fatal.
